1. Modern day birds are actually dinosaurs! In fact, a T-Rex is more closely related to a turkey than a stegosaurus.


2. That's because there were two main groups of dinosaurs: saurischian (lizard hipped) and ornithischian (bird hipped), and modern birds evolved from the saurischian group, which includes the T-Rex, and are evolutionarily closer than saurischian and ornithischian dinosaurs.


3. Even though modern birds are dinosaurs, flying reptiles (like Pterodactyls and the ridiculously awesome Quetzalcoatlus) that lived in the time of the dinosaurs were not dinosaurs.


4. Neither were aquatic reptiles like the Plesiosaur or Liopleurodon.


5. Neither were Dimetrodons. Dinosaur refers to a specific set of land-dwelling reptiles who couldn't fly and had a specific type of hip bone.


6. The Brontosaurus isn't a real dinosaur at all. It's just what happened when people accidentally put the skull of one sauropod on the body of another (also when people were being jerks and fighting to quickly "discover" as many new dinosaurs as they could).


7. It's possible that the Triceratops didn't exist either! Although there's still a lot of debate going on, some paleontologists think that Triceratops skeletons are just young Torosauruses.

8. The Therizinasaurus had the longest claws of any dinosaur, which grew to be about three feet long.


9. T-Rex had the biggest teeth of any carnivorous dinosaur at 12 inches long.


10. Velociraptors in real life weren't very much like the ones in Jurassic Park at all. In reality, they were only a few feet tall, weighed about thirty pounds and where covered in feathers. 11. Actually, a lot of dinosaurs were likely covered in feathers or protofeathers (which were basically short fuzzy feathers).


12. There's a dinosaur named for the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ry (Dracorex hogwartsia, which means "Dragon King of Hogwarts").


13. There's evidence that suggests that Tyrannosaurus Rexes sometimes ate each other, which: gross but also cool?


14. Hadrosaurus foulkii (Duck-bills in "Land Before Time") was the first mostly complete fossil ever found in North America. They showed a plaster casting of it at the 1893 World's Fair, but now we know that the original hypothesis of what it looked like was totally wrong.

15. Most states have state fossils, but some states have designated state dinosaurs.


16. The classic dinosaur movie "The Lost World" (1925), whose plot supposes that dinosaurs aren't extinct after all, was the first feature-length movie ever to feature stop-motion animation.


17. The largest, most complete T-Rex fossil is currently in the Chicago Field Museum. Named "Sue" after paleontologist Sue Hendrickson, the fossil is 40 feet long and 13 feet tall.

19.Parasaurolophuses moved in herds. They really did move in herds.


20. It is unlikely that dinosaur eggs were ever larger than two feet across, even for the biggest dinosaurs.

21. It's suggested that the smartest dinosaurs were Troodons, who were maybe about as smart as modern birds.


22. There were totally toothless dinosaurs; "HOW TO TRAIN YOUR DRAGON" WAS REAL


23. Dinosaur fossils have been found on every continent, including Antarctica.

26. Some plant-eating dinosaurs swallowed rocks in order to help them digest their food.


27. Megalosaurus was the first dinosaur (not counting modern birds, which, I'll remind you, are dinosaurs) to be officially named based on fossils back in 1824.

28. The next was the Iguanodon in 1825. They've got a famous thumb spike, but that spike was placed on its nose like a horn by the first  scientists who classified it.


29.Mary Anning was a famous early paleontologist in England, who discovered some ichthyosaur and pterosaur skeletons and the first ever plesiosaur skeletons. Although none of those are actually dinosaurs, she deserves a spot on this list, because she was a working class woman making scientific breakthroughs about prehistoric reptiles during a time when the only scientists were upper class men.
